summaryrefslogtreecommitdiff
path: root/firmware
diff options
context:
space:
mode:
authorWim Van Sebroeck <wim@iguana.be>2011-12-26 18:23:51 +0400
committerWim Van Sebroeck <wim@iguana.be>2011-12-27 23:35:59 +0400
commit0d098587cec70048336a3809bcde8044c7e9aa08 (patch)
tree2844369ab5fb57a1adac36cdf16da07d44d3ca62 /firmware
parente67d668e147c3b4fec638c9e0ace04319f5ceccd (diff)
downloadlinux-0d098587cec70048336a3809bcde8044c7e9aa08.tar.xz
watchdog: iTCO_wdt.c - problems with newer hardware due to SMI clearing (part 2)
Redhat Bugzilla: Bug 727875 - TCO_EN bit is disabled by TCO driver The previous patch breaks reset watchdog behaviour on the older hardware. It is therefor better to make sure that the behaviour for older hardware (<=ICH5 or 6300ESB) is preserved and that the behaviour for newer hardware is changed. We therefor use the iTCO_version to see if we need the clearing of the SMI_TCO_EN bit in the SMI_EN register. So the new behaviour becomes: turn_SMI_watchdog_clear_off=0 -> Do not turn off SMI clearing watchdog. turn_SMI_watchdog_clear_off=1 -> Turn off SMI clearing watchdog when iTCO_version=1 (ICHO till ICH5 + 6300ESB only) turn_SMI_watchdog_clear_off=2 -> Turn off SMI clearing watchdog. Signed-off-by: Wim Van Sebroeck <wim@iguana.be>
Diffstat (limited to 'firmware')
0 files changed, 0 insertions, 0 deletions